字符串匹配
定义查找A的出现的问题图案另一个字符串细绳或文字主体。有很多不同的算法用于有效搜索。
蛮力弦搜索算法
定义通过一次尝试每个位置的算法,可以在字符串或文本主体中找到字符串。匹配算法的字符串匹配速度更快。
也称为幼稚字符串搜索。
主要特点
没有预处理阶段;
不断需要的额外空间
始终将窗口正好向右移动1个位置
可以按任何顺序进行比较;
搜索阶段在0(mm)时间复杂度中;
2N预期文本字符比较。
蛮力算法在于检查在0和n-m之间的所有位置,无论是否出现模式的出现。然后,每次尝试后,它将模式移动到右侧的一个位置。
蛮力算法除了模式和文本外,不需要预处理阶段和恒定的额外空间。在搜索阶段,文本字符比较可以按任何顺序进行。此搜索阶段的时间复杂性为O(MN)(搜索一个M-1B中的bn例如)。预期的文本字符比较数为2N。
数据结构和算法分配帮助,现场专家beplay体育怎么安装
在数据结构问题上挣扎?数据结构学科很难学习吗?需要在数据结构问题方面快速帮助吗?ExpertsMind.com是您搜索结束的正确位置,我们在专家提供在线数据结构分配帮助,数据结构家庭作业帮助和数据结构beplay体育怎么安装和算法问题的答案,通过合格的导师的最佳在线支持。beplay提款封号
ExpertsMind.com-字符串匹配分配帮助,字符串匹配的作业beplay体育怎么安装帮助,弦匹配分配导师,字符串匹配解决方案,beplay提款封号字符串匹配答案,数据结构介绍分配导师